Abstract

PURPOSE: To indicate working direction to a connector housing and correctly fit a terminal fixture to each cavity. CONSTITUTION: A seal tower part 2 is arranged in the rear part of a connector housing 1, and a terminal fitting port 4 for fitting a terminal fixture 5 to each cavity is formed on the rear surface of the seal tower part 2. An indication projection 9 is formed at upper edge or the lower edge of each terminal fitting port 4 so that when fitting work is conducted, a worker can confirm the position of the indication projection 9 to judge the fitting direction of the terminal fixture 5. Thereby, the worker can conduct fitting work without the mistake of fitting direction of the terminal fixture 5.

Description of the Related Art Various operations such as inserting a terminal fitting or assembling a retainer are performed on a connector housing, but these inserting and assembling operations are often directional. However, conventionally, since the connector housing has not been provided with marks or the like indicating the upper and lower sides thereof, in a lever type connector of a certain type, the side provided with the lever is determined to be the upper side, and the operator Various work was performed on the connector housing using the lever as a mark.

However, depending on the type of connector, some connectors have the same shape but the levers are mounted at opposite positions, and some connectors do not have the lever. In such a case, an operator may confuse the upper and lower sides of the connector housing, and may mistake the mounting direction of the terminal fitting with respect to the cavity in the mounting work of the terminal fitting.

Also, depending on the connector, there are some cavities in which the mounting direction of the terminal fittings for the cavities is different, and in such a case, the lever cannot simply be used as a mark. In such a case,
Normally, working drawings have been used. Here, an instruction of the insertion direction for each cavity is displayed, which is effective as a guideline for performing an accurate work.
However, it is extremely difficult to work on a connector housing in which a large number of cavities are arranged side by side, with each of the cavities shown on the drawing board accurately corresponding, and it is also difficult to avoid working mistakes. It was a thing.

<First Embodiment> A first embodiment of the connector of the present invention will be described below with reference to FIGS. 1 to 3. As shown in FIG. 1, the connector of this embodiment includes a connector housing 1 formed in a rectangular parallelepiped shape, and the connector housing 1 is vertically and horizontally symmetrically formed. Further, the seal tower portion 2 is provided on the rear surface of the connector housing 1.
Are formed to project. Then, in the connector housing 1, although not shown in the drawing, two vertically and three horizontally
A total of six cavities are arranged side by side, and the terminal fittings 5 can be respectively assembled through the respective terminal assembling ports 4 formed on the rear surface of the seal tower portion 2.

The terminal fitting 5 is a male terminal fitting, and the electric wire 6 is connected in a state of penetrating the seal portion 7. When the terminal fitting 5 is assembled in the cavity, the seal portion 7 is sealed. It is adapted to be press-fitted into the tower section 2. Further, an engagement receiving portion 8 is formed in the terminal fitting 5, and when assembled in the cavity, it engages with a lance (not shown) formed in the cavity to prevent it from coming off. . That is, when assembling the terminal fitting 5, the terminal fitting 5 must be inserted into the terminal mounting opening 4 in the direction in which the engagement receiving portion 8 engages with the lance. Hereinafter, the direction of the terminal fitting 5 with the engagement receiving portion 8 located on the upper side is referred to as an upward state (the state shown in FIG. 1), and the engagement receiving portion 8
The terminal fitting 5 located on the lower side is directed downward (see FIG. 1).
The state shown in () is called upside down).

Further, in the present embodiment, as shown in FIGS. 2 and 3, a hemispherical projection protrusion 9 is provided on the peripheral edge of the opening of each terminal assembling port 4. The pointing projection 9 indicates the direction in which the terminal fitting 5 is assembled in the cavity. That is, when the indicator protrusion 9 is provided at the opening upper edge portion of the terminal assembling port 4, the terminal metal fitting 5 is assembled in the upward state, and when the indicator protrusion 9 is provided at the opening lower edge portion. The terminal fitting 5 can be assembled in a downward direction.

Next, the operation of this embodiment will be described. To assemble the terminal fitting 5 to the connector housing 1, the operator confirms the position of the indicator projection 9 provided on the peripheral edge of the opening of the terminal assembling port 4, and puts the terminal fitting 5 in the upward position according to the position. Alternatively, it is inserted downward into each terminal assembly port 4. That is, if the pointing projection 9 is provided at the upper edge of the opening, the terminal fitting 5 is inserted into the terminal assembly port 4 with the terminal fitting 5 facing upward, and if the pointing projection 9 is provided at the lower edge of the opening, the terminal fitting is provided. 5 is inserted downward into the terminal assembly port 4.

As described above, according to this embodiment, since the indicator projections 9 that directly indicate the mounting direction of the terminal fitting 5 to the cavity are provided for each cavity, the mounting direction of the terminal fitting 5 may be different for each cavity. Even in such a case, the operator can accurately determine the assembling direction of the terminal fitting 5, and thus the working efficiency and quality can be improved without making a mistake in the assembling direction of the terminal fitting 5. Further, since the pointing projection 9 is provided on the peripheral edge of the opening of the terminal assembling port 4, the operator is always in the field of view when performing the assembling work, and the assembling direction of the terminal fitting 5 is surely provided to the operator. Can be shown. Further, the opening peripheral portion of the terminal mounting opening 4 is not only a place where the pointing projection 9 is provided but also a place where it is always formed in all the connector housings 1, and therefore is common to all connectors. A pointing projection 9 can be provided. Therefore, even if the work target is changed, the problem that the worker looks for the pointing projection 9 does not occur.

<Other Embodiments> In the first embodiment, the pointing protrusion corresponding to the pointing portion of the present invention has a hemispherical shape and is provided for each cavity, which is recognizable by touch. In this embodiment, by coloring a part of the connector housing, the working direction with respect to the connector housing is indicated only by the eyes.

That is, as shown in FIG. 4, the mark portion 12 is formed on the upper surface of the connector housing 11 formed in a rectangular parallelepiped.
(The portion shown by the stitch pattern in the figure) is provided, and the mark portion 12 is painted red. Thereby, the operator can determine that the side with the mark portion 12 is the upper side of the connector housing 11, and, for example, the terminal fitting 5
When performing the assembling work (see FIG. 1), it is possible to perform the assembling work in the cavity with the engagement receiving portion 8 of the terminal fitting 5 facing the mark portion 12 side. Therefore, when various operations are performed on the connector housing 11, the work direction with respect to the connector housing 11 can be determined by using the mark portion 12 as a mark, so that the operation can be performed accurately and the occurrence rate of defective products is reduced. Therefore, the quality can be improved.

The mark portion 12 is not red,
By applying the fluorescent colors separately, it is possible to accurately determine the working direction with respect to the connector housing 11 even when working in a dark place, and for example, when connecting the connectors in a sealed dark place, The joining direction is accurately determined, and the joining work is smoothly performed.
